Summary
A group of double storey brick conjoined houses in a suburban street - part of a State Bank housing estate in Fishermens Bend, just south of Melbourne CBD. The photograph was taken on 6 October 1966 by the Laurie Richards Studio.
Description of Content
Streetscape with two-storied brick houses on left, cars including an EH or EK Holden, and power poles on right side of street.
